When was Socialist Party - France - created?

Socialist Party - France - was created in 1969.


When did Democratic Socialist Party - France - end?

Democratic Socialist Party - France - ended in 1954.


When did Unified Socialist Party - France - end?

Unified Socialist Party - France - ended in 1989.


When was Unified Socialist Party - France - created?

Unified Socialist Party - France - was created in 1960.

Who was the first socialist to become the president of France?

It was François Mitterrand. He was also the only president of the fifth republic that stayed 14 years in a row. Today: 10th May 2011 is the 30th birthday of this event.
